Correcting your smile is not just an aesthetic smile enhancement

The common perception of orthodontic treatment is that it’s mainly about straightening teeth and creating a more beautiful smile. However, orthodontics is about much more than that: it’s about the balance of the bite, the jaws, and the entire mouth’s function—and, at its best, even about opening up the airways. In other words, a beautiful smile is a bonus you get from a specialist dentist.

The Impact of Bite on Health

A good bite doesn’t just look good—it also protects your teeth from wear, prevents jaw pain, and supports healthy breathing. An unbalanced bite can cause headaches, neck and shoulder pain, sleep disturbances, and speech problems. Timely orthodontic treatment therefore supports the well-being of the entire body.

Self-esteem and social life

A smile plays a significant role in a person’s self-confidence. While the aesthetic aspect is important, it is not merely superficial. A straight and balanced smile can influence everyday interactions, job hunting, career development, and even personal relationships. Orthodontic treatment can therefore enhance key aspects of quality of life.
